Among the highest-impact platforms currently, Medium.com remains a favorite as a go-to place for opinion pieces and editorial articles. It offers a clean interface and a ready-made audience, empowering writers to focus purely on crafting quality articles. Medium’s content system prioritizes audience resonance, which means pieces that generate value tend to reach wider audiences. Publishing on Medium also opens doors to a monetization scheme that pays based on performance based on engagement duration, making it both a content and profit-friendly tool.
Another trusted site that maintains a large user base is the LinkedIn platform. Once a resume-based network, LinkedIn has transformed into a B2B publishing space. Publishing articles on LinkedIn can help establish you as a recognized authority within their professional niche. Its content engine often boosts content that sparks meaningful conversations, and when supported by metadata, LinkedIn articles continue to perform. With most professionals checking their feed daily, it’s a powerful opportunity for anyone seeking influential exposure or a focused group.
For those committed to ranking, HubPages offers a compelling blend of user-friendly tools and organic discoverability. Articles published on HubPages are often discovered by bots, and the platform has a reputation for evergreen content that holds long-term value. Writers keep rights of their articles and have the potential to generate revenue, enhancing its appeal to this platform.
When it comes to academic and learning-focused content creation, Substack is quickly becoming a go-to option for creators who want to build and maintain a loyal subscriber base. While it started as a newsletter platform, it now supports the publication of extended content that is indexed and accessible through search engines. This platform is ideal for writers focused on deep dives, opinion pieces, and serialized content. Unlike traditional blogging platforms, Substack emphasizes email distribution, which helps authors stay connected directly with their readers, bypassing social algorithms.
When aiming to reach readers actively looking for detailed guides or how-to content, Vocal Media is a strong contender. It serves as a bridge between storytelling and educational content. It offers topic-specific communities like technology, health, and travel, which makes it easier for authors to connect with readers interested in those exact fields. Compensation on Vocal comes from both view counts and reader interaction, though success is grounded in high editorial standards that prioritize authenticity and originality.
Quora Spaces and the main Quora platform itself also provide excellent opportunities for writers to establish authority. Writers who post in-depth responses or extended pieces are able to reach a wide reader base that respects insightful, experience-driven content. Content that addresses real questions tends to receive sustained traffic, especially if it includes insightful, actionable information. Quora’s integration with user-driven searches and topical threads enhances discoverability by aligning your content with real-time user curiosity and demand.
For those who already operate a website or blog, guest posting on high-domain-authority blogs like Moz, Ahrefs, or Search Engine Journal can be extremely beneficial. These sites maintain rigorous submission standards and are renowned within their professional spheres. Publishing here enhances your backlink profile, improves your personal brand reputation, and exposes your content to professionals who are actively seeking valuable insights.
The Reddit platform—notably via targeted subreddit communities—can serve as an unexpected yet potent content publishing channel. While it’s not commonly seen as a standard blogging platform, users who develop well-considered, well-structured in-depth submissions in specialized groups often get noticed in meaningful ways.
Reddit values transparency and depth, so it’s crucial to steer clear of marketing-heavy posts. However, writers who share genuinely useful information and actively engage with the community are often acknowledged through upvotes, comments, and traffic.
Those seeking an editorial or journalism-driven outlet, NewsBreak acts as a medium to share timely writing to local and national audiences. Its focus on current issues, regional interest, and real-time developments makes it a perfect fit for writers covering the moment.
Articles on this platform often see rapid visibility, and payment is tied to views and content effectiveness, thus presenting a worthwhile opportunity for those looking to monetize while building a reputable content portfolio.
An underutilized yet powerful publishing site is Tealfeed, which bridges content discovery and personal branding. It fosters content that highlights authority and depth, with an emphasis on educational value and insight-sharing.
Tealfeed organizes posts by subject area for better discovery, ensuring that your article reaches readers who are already interested in similar subjects. With a user base that values credibility and practical knowledge, it’s a valuable ecosystem for topic-driven visibility.
In addition to these, tools like Blogger and WordPress.com continue to be viable, ideal for individuals who value independence in publishing. While these require more effort in terms of audience building, they offer a high degree of customization and connectivity.
Writers who are serious about long-term brand development often use these tools as central hubs for all their work, serving as a nexus for everything from blog entries to external partnerships.
